The Story of An American Company
*Walgreen Co.: The Story of An American Company* offers a comprehensive look at the remarkable journey of Walgreens, tracing its evolution from a single Chicago drugstore founded in 1901 by Charles R. Walgreen into a global pharmacy and wellness leader. This compelling narrative highlights the company's early innovations, such as the introduction of the popular malted milkshake and the pioneering of in-house product manufacturing, which set new industry standards and established Walgreens as a visionary in retail. The book details how Walgreens navigated immense challenges, including the Great Depression and post-war shifts to self-service retail, demonstrating an enduring capacity for resilience and reinvention.
The book delves into Walgreens' groundbreaking adoption of technology, from its revolutionary Intercom pharmacy system in the 1980s that connected all stores nationwide, to its strategic expansion in the 1990s and its foray into e-commerce and telehealth in the 21st century. It chronicles the company's ambitious global reach through the acquisition of Alliance Boots, transforming it into Walgreens Boots Alliance (WBA), and its deep dive into integrated healthcare services with investments like VillageMD. Additionally, the book provides insights into the company's commitment to corporate social responsibility, addressing issues from diversity and inclusion to environmental sustainability and its significant efforts in combating the opioid crisis. The narrative culminates in the company's pivotal decision to go private under Sycamore Partners, signaling a new era focused on strategic restructuring and renewed profitability in a fiercely competitive landscape.
